給定乙個整數,請將該數各個位上數字反轉得到乙個新數。新數也應滿足整數的常見形式,即除非給定的原數為零,否則反轉後得到的新數的最高位數字不應為零(參見樣例2)。
坑點,用陣列儲存時負數只需乙個符號,還有去除前導零。
#include#include#includeusing namespace std;
void exchange(int n)
int a[15];
int b = n,cnt = 0;
while(b)
if(n<0) cout<<'-';
int flag = 0;
for(int i = 0;i < cnt;i++)
printf("\n");
}int main()
test_data
1 10 0
666 666
5200 25
002500 52
40206030 3060204
999888777 777888999
洛谷P1307 數字反轉
給定乙個整數,請將該數各個位上數字反轉得到乙個新數。新數也應滿足整數的常見形式,即除非給定的原數為零,否則反轉後得到的新數的最高位數字不應為零 參見樣例2 輸入格式 輸入檔名為reverse.in 輸入共1 行,乙個整數 n。輸出格式 輸出檔名為reverse.out 輸出共1行,乙個整數,表示反轉...
洛谷 P1307 數字反轉
題目鏈結 題目描述 給定乙個整數,請將該數各個位上數字反轉得到乙個新數。新數也應滿足整數的常見形式,即除非給定的原數為零,否則反轉後得到的新數的最高位數字不應為零 參見樣例2 輸入輸出格式 輸入格式 乙個整數 n 輸出格式 乙個整數,表示反轉後的新數。輸入輸出樣例 輸入樣例 1 輸出樣例 1 輸入樣...
洛谷 P1307 數字反轉
給定乙個整數,請將該數各個位上數字反轉得到乙個新數。新數也應滿足整數的常見形式,即除非給定的原數為零,否則反轉後得到的新數的最高位數字不應為零 參見樣例2 輸入格式 乙個整數 nn 輸出格式 乙個整數,表示反轉後的新數。輸入樣例 1 複製 123輸出樣例 1 複製 321輸入樣例 2 複製 380輸...